How Does QuickBooks Make Accounts Receivable Management Simple?

Automated Invoicing

QuickBooks automates the creation of invoices, hence saving a lot of time and reducing further errors. You can create and send invoices in just a few clicks.

Real-Time Tracking

QuickBooks Online Accounting lets any business track those unpaid bills in real-time, hence providing full details on overdue payments.

Payment Reminders

Moreover, QuickBooks allows business enterprises to set reminders on account of late payments. As a result, the time taken to follow up with the clients is reduced.

Customized Payment Terms

You can specify the terms of payment for each particular client. Due dates will automatically be generated after QuickBooks has factored in those terms.

Integration with various platforms for digital payment allows clients to make direct payments of invoices with the help of credit cards or bank transfers right from the receipt of such invoices, thus making it easier to complete the payment process.

How Does QuickBooks Online Enhance the Cash Flow of the Business?

Quick Generation of Cash Flow Reports

By using QuickBooks you can generate cash flow statements in the least amount of time. The reports will enable you to study the financial situation of the company and also the amount that is going to be received shortly.

Identifying Late Payments

QuickBooks highlights the late payments and exactly calculates the impact these are having on your business's cash flow. This will give you an exact idea of where the extra collections are required.

Schedules for Payment and Forecast

By tracking customer payment history, QuickBooks Online Accounting helps you predict future payments to provide more control over cash flow projections.

Minimize Bad Debt

Since QuickBooks Online Accounting helps in tracking invoices and sending reminders automatically, the tendency of unpaid bills being converted into bad debt is minimized.

Frequently Asked Questions

1. Is it possible to schedule reminders in QuickBooks automatically for any overdue payments?

Yes, QuickBooks allows you to set up automatic reminders for those overdue payments. You will save your time thereby and enhance your collection efficiency.

2. Does QuickBooks help you in tracking the flow of cash?

Yes, QuickBooks provides cash flow tracking and real-time reporting to allow you to keep tabs on your financial health and improve your cash management process.

3. Can QuickBooks support multiple options of payment?

Yes, QuickBooks integrates with various payment platforms such as PayPal, Stripe, and some credit card processors. With different payment options, you can send invoices to your clients.

4. Can I set different payment terms in QuickBooks for various customers?

Yes, QuickBooks lets you establish payment terms for each client, automatically calculating the due date and sending reminders based on those terms.

5. Does QuickBooks provide any report for unpaid invoices?

Yes, QuickBooks provides you with detailed reports showing the invoices that have not been paid, showing you which of those invoices have passed their due dates; hence, you are aware of which clients need to be followed up with.

6. How does QuickBooks help prevent bad debt?

In tracking the invoices and automating reminders to customers for payment, QuickBooks reduces the chances that late payments will finally become bad debt. This enhances overall cash flow in general.
